Description: Mount Sernio is a mountain of the Carnic Alps, 2,187 m a.s.l., of rocky formation, located together with the nearby Creta Grauzaria in a mountain group wedged between Val d'Incarojo and Val d'Aupa. The first ascent of Sernio caused a stir at the time as, after being judged an 'impossible' mountain by many alpinists, it was first climbed on 21 August 1879 by the sisters Minetta and Annina Grassi, the first all-female rope team. Hence Sernio earned the nickname of the women's mountain.
